Find mental health and addiction treatment near you: https://recovery.com/ In part one of this two-part series on RECOVERable, host Terry McGuire sits down with licensed clinical therapist and trauma expert Amanda Stretcher Lewis to deeply explore Complex PTSD (CPTSD). Unlike single-event PTSD, CPTSD often stems from chronic, repeated exposure to relational trauma, emotional neglect, or attachment injuries during critical stages of brain development. In this episode, Amanda breaks down why so many individuals spend years feeling broken, hypervigilant, or trapped in relentless people-pleasing without realizing their nervous system is responding to past wounds. We examine the core differences between PTSD and CPTSD, discuss why CPTSD is so frequently misdiagnosed as treatment-resistant depression or anxiety, and uncover how high-functioning individuals mask severe burnout. Amanda also sheds light on the protective nature of survival strategies, the impact of parentification, and why setting healthy boundaries can feel so intimidating after trauma.
